Enfield Highway (EN3) runs as a historic ribbon settlement along Hertford Road in the Lea Valley, its growth tied to the valley's manufacturing corridor and the nearby Royal Small Arms Factory at Enfield Lock. The stock reflects that history — Victorian and Edwardian terraces on the old road, with interwar and postwar houses filling the residential streets behind — so a householder project has to suit the particular character of its own street.
There is no conservation area covering Enfield Highway — that is a genuine, verified fact, not an omission. Its planning character is shaped instead by that Lea Valley corridor typology and by Enfield's householder design expectations, which favour keeping original building lines, materials and roof forms intact. Planning in Enfield Highway (EN3): what to know before you apply
Because Enfield Highway mixes Victorian terraces with later semis, Enfield assess extensions against the character of the individual street, so matching brick, render and roof form matters. There is no conservation area and no local Article 4 direction, so many houses retain permitted development rights for rear and loft work — but shared party walls on the terraces, compact plots and the low-lying valley setting mean depth, neighbour impact and drainage are the points an application turns on.
Typical Enfield Highway housing stock
Victorian and Edwardian terraces line the Hertford Road spine, with interwar and postwar semi-detached and terraced housing on the residential streets behind. This mix of tight terraced frontages and later gardened semis is what drives the steady flow of rear-extension, side-return and loft-conversion work across the area.

Structural drawings and calculations are the technical backbone of almost every London home improvement — removing a wall between a kitchen and dining room, inserting a steel beam (often called an RSJ) to open up a room, digging foundations for a rear extension, or checking that an existing roof and floor can safely carry the extra load of a loft conversion. Building Control will not sign off any of this work without a calculation from a qualified engineer showing the beam, foundation or floor is correctly sized for the loads it carries, and most builders will not order steel or start groundworks without one either.

Do I need structural calculations to remove a load-bearing wall in London?
If a wall carries any load from above — a floor, a roof, another wall, or a chimney breast — you need a structural calculation before it can be removed, and Building Control will ask for it as part of a Full Plans or Building Notice submission. This covers the great majority of kitchen-diner knock-throughs in London terraces and semis, where the wall between the kitchen and the rear reception room is almost always load-bearing. A calculation confirms the size and type of steel beam needed to replace the wall's support, the padstones or pier that carry the beam's weight down to the foundations, and the temporary propping needed while the work is carried out. If the wall shares a boundary or the new beam bears on a party wall, the Party Wall etc. Act 1996 will also apply and needs to be dealt with separately from the calculation itself.
How steel beam sizing works
A structural engineer calculates the loads bearing down on a wall from the floors, roof and any walls above it, then sizes a steel beam (RSJ) — its depth, width and steel grade — so it can safely carry that load across the required span without excessive deflection. The calculation also fixes the bearing length at each end, the padstones or steel plates that spread the load into the surrounding masonry, and whether the existing foundations need strengthening to take the extra point loads.
